    int countMaxPluginChannels (const String& configString, bool isInput)
    {
        StringArray configs;
        configs.addTokens (configString, ", {}", String::empty);
        configs.trim();
        configs.removeEmptyStrings();
        jassert ((configs.size() & 1) == 0);  // looks like a syntax error in the configs?
        int maxVal = 0;
        for (int i = (isInput ? 0 : 1); i < configs.size(); i += 2)
            maxVal = jmax (maxVal, configs[i].getIntValue());
        return maxVal;
    }
    void writePluginCharacteristicsFile (ProjectSaver& projectSaver)
    {
        Project& project = projectSaver.getProject();
        MemoryOutputStream mem;
        mem << "//==============================================================================" << newLine
            << "// Audio plugin settings.." << newLine
            << newLine
            << "#define JucePlugin_Build_VST    " << ((bool) shouldBuildVST (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_Build_AU     " << ((bool) shouldBuildAU (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_Build_RTAS   " << ((bool) shouldBuildRTAS (project).getValue() ? 1 : 0) << newLine
            << newLine
            << "#define JucePlugin_Name                 "  << getPluginName (project).toString().quoted() << newLine
            << "#define JucePlugin_Desc                 "  << getPluginDesc (project).toString().quoted() << newLine
            << "#define JucePlugin_Manufacturer         "  << getPluginManufacturer (project).toString().quoted() << newLine
            << "#define JucePlugin_ManufacturerCode     '" << getPluginManufacturerCode (project).toString().trim().substring (0, 4) << "'" << newLine
            << "#define JucePlugin_PluginCode           '" << getPluginCode (project).toString().trim().substring (0, 4) << "'" << newLine
            << "#define JucePlugin_MaxNumInputChannels  "  << countMaxPluginChannels (getPluginChannelConfigs (project).toString(), true) << newLine
            << "#define JucePlugin_MaxNumOutputChannels "  << countMaxPluginChannels (getPluginChannelConfigs (project).toString(), false) << newLine
            << "#define JucePlugin_PreferredChannelConfigurations   " << getPluginChannelConfigs (project).toString() << newLine
            << "#define JucePlugin_IsSynth              "  << ((bool) getPluginIsSynth (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_WantsMidiInput       "  << ((bool) getPluginWantsMidiInput (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_ProducesMidiOutput   "  << ((bool) getPluginProducesMidiOut (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_SilenceInProducesSilenceOut  " << ((bool) getPluginSilenceInProducesSilenceOut (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_TailLengthSeconds    "  << (double) getPluginTailLengthSeconds (project).getValue() << newLine
            << "#define JucePlugin_EditorRequiresKeyboardFocus  " << ((bool) getPluginEditorNeedsKeyFocus (project).getValue() ? 1 : 0) << newLine
            << "#define JucePlugin_VersionCode          "  << project.getVersionAsHex() << newLine
            << "#define JucePlugin_VersionString        "  << project.getVersion().toString().quoted() << newLine
            << "#define JucePlugin_VSTUniqueID          JucePlugin_PluginCode" << newLine
            << "#define JucePlugin_VSTCategory          "  << ((bool) getPluginIsSynth (project).getValue() ? "kPlugCategSynth" : "kPlugCategEffect") << newLine
            << "#define JucePlugin_AUMainType           "  << ((bool) getPluginIsSynth (project).getValue() ? "kAudioUnitType_MusicDevice" : "kAudioUnitType_Effect") << newLine
            << "#define JucePlugin_AUSubType            JucePlugin_PluginCode" << newLine
            << "#define JucePlugin_AUExportPrefix       "  << getPluginAUExportPrefix (project).toString() << newLine
            << "#define JucePlugin_AUExportPrefixQuoted "  << getPluginAUExportPrefix (project).toString().quoted() << newLine
            << "#define JucePlugin_AUManufacturerCode   JucePlugin_ManufacturerCode" << newLine
            << "#define JucePlugin_CFBundleIdentifier   "  << project.getBundleIdentifier().toString() << newLine
            << "#define JucePlugin_AUCocoaViewClassName "  << getPluginAUCocoaViewClassName (project).toString() << newLine
            << "#define JucePlugin_RTASCategory         "  << ((bool) getPluginIsSynth (project).getValue() ? "ePlugInCategory_SWGenerators" : "ePlugInCategory_None") << newLine
            << "#define JucePlugin_RTASManufacturerCode JucePlugin_ManufacturerCode" << newLine
            << "#define JucePlugin_RTASProductId        JucePlugin_PluginCode" << newLine
            << newLine;
        projectSaver.setExtraAppConfigFileContent (mem.toString());
    }
